"Asluman" is a word in HILIGAYNON
aslúman - Sour, of a sour taste, applied
especially to some fruit contrasted with
sweet varieties of the same fruit. Aslúman
nga súmbag, kabúgaw, etc. A sour
tamarind, a sour pomelo, etc. (cf.
maáslum).
